Former England captain Alan Shearer hailed Richarlison after his two-goal performance in Brazil's World Cup win against Serbia.
The Tottenham striker scored a spectacular second goal for the 2-0 win.
Shearer told BBC Sport: "He's a man in form in that yellow shirt. He is yet to score in the Premier League for Spurs but for Brazil he is on fire.
"The positioning of Richarlison to pick up those scrappy little goals, the ones where the keeper is going to tap them out in and around the six-yard box, give me as much satisfaction as the incredible second goal he scored.
"He's in the right position. He gets his shot away. Watch his movement. He's first to react as all good strikers are. It looks very simple but it's not. You've got to get in there then finish it. It's very, very good centre-forward play."
